@@ -11,7 +11,6 @@ import (
1111 "strings"
1212 "time"
1313
14- "code.gitea.io/gitea/models"
1514 "code.gitea.io/gitea/modules/git"
1615 "code.gitea.io/gitea/modules/log"
1716 "code.gitea.io/gitea/modules/setting"
@@ -29,7 +28,9 @@ func addCommitDivergenceToPulls(x *xorm.Engine) error {
2928 }
3029
3130 type PullRequest struct {
32- ID int64 `xorm:"pk autoincr"`
31+ ID int64 `xorm:"pk autoincr"`
32+ IssueID int64 `xorm:"INDEX"`
33+ Index int64
3334
3435 CommitsAhead int
3536 CommitsBehind int
@@ -41,7 +42,7 @@ func addCommitDivergenceToPulls(x *xorm.Engine) error {
4142 MergedCommitID string `xorm:"VARCHAR(40)"`
4243 }
4344
44- if err := x .Sync2 (new (models. PullRequest )); err != nil {
45+ if err := x .Sync2 (new (PullRequest )); err != nil {
4546 return fmt .Errorf ("Sync2: %v" , err )
4647 }
4748
@@ -64,7 +65,7 @@ func addCommitDivergenceToPulls(x *xorm.Engine) error {
6465 if err := sess .Begin (); err != nil {
6566 return err
6667 }
67- var results = make ([]* models. PullRequest , 0 , batchSize )
68+ var results = make ([]* PullRequest , 0 , batchSize )
6869 err := sess .Where ("has_merged = ?" , false ).OrderBy ("id" ).Limit (batchSize , last ).Find (& results )
6970 if err != nil {
7071 return err
0 commit comments